Deep Learning in Hematology: Unlocking Blood Test Potential

Deep learning approaches are revolutionizing the field of hematology by unlocking the exceptional potential of blood tests. By analyzing complex patterns within blood samples, these intelligent systems can recognize subtle abnormalities that may be missed by traditional methods. This has the potential to transform patient care, leading to earlier identification of blood-related disorders.

  • For example, deep learning can be utilized to analyze images from blood smears, precisely identifying unique types of blood cells and detecting potential malformations.
  • Furthermore, deep learning systems can be instructed on large pools of patient information, enabling them to anticipate the likelihood of developing certain hematological conditions.

As research in this domain continues to evolve, deep learning is poised to become an even more pivotal role in hematology. This will undoubtedly lead to optimized diagnostic accuracy, tailored treatment plans, and ultimately, optimal patient outcomes.

Automated Blood Diagnostics: Towards Faster and More Accurate Results

The field of medical diagnostics is experiencing a revolutionary shift with the advent of sophisticated blood diagnostic technologies. These cutting-edge systems leverage complex algorithms and microfluidic sensors to analyze blood samples with unprecedented speed and accuracy. By automating the analysis, these technologies can significantly reduce the time required to obtain findings, enabling clinicians to make timely decisions regarding patient management. Furthermore, automated systems minimize the potential for human error, leading to more precise diagnoses. This advancement has the potential to transform healthcare by providing faster, more reliable, and efficient diagnostic solutions.
